Add 63/6 and 12/25
1st number: 10 3/6, 2nd number: 12/25
63/6 + 12/25 is 549/50.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 6 and 25 is 150
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 150 - For the 1st fraction, since 6 × 25 = 150,
63/6 = 63 × 25/6 × 25 = 1575/150 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 25 × 6 = 150,
12/25 = 12 × 6/25 × 6 = 72/150 - Add the two like fractions:
1575/150 + 72/150 = 1575 + 72/150 = 1647/150 - 1647/150 simplified gives 549/50
- So, 63/6 + 12/25 = 549/50
